As an R&D Programmer within UbiTO’s La Forge, your role will be twofold: you’ll transform proof-of-concept prototypes to production-ready technologies and simplify how people work together within your team. Your technical expertise paired with your communication skills will be invaluable in all that you do. On the transformation side of your job, you’ll adapt prototypes to minimum viable products, easing the hands-off to game development teams across the company.
